Cuesta College outlines plan for South County satellite at 1690 East Grand; planning commission hears pre‑application
Summary
Cuesta College presented a pre‑application to the Arroyo Grande Planning Commission on Oct. 21 for a specialized education facility at 1690 East Grand Avenue that would include classrooms and a childcare center. Commissioners and staff discussed parking, access, required approvals and community outreach; no formal action was taken.
Cuesta College representatives presented a pre‑application to the Arroyo Grande City Planning Commission on Oct. 21 for a proposed South County satellite campus at 1690 East Grand Avenue, a roughly 16,250‑square‑foot retail building in the Gateway Mixed Use zone that previously housed a Rite Aid. The project concept includes up to five classrooms, administrative offices, a student lounge, and a childcare facility intended to serve students and possibly the public; no formal approvals were requested or granted at the meeting.
The pre‑application hearing is an informational step. "Tonight's pre‑application discussion is truly an opportunity for the applicant to receive feedback," Andrew Perez, Arroyo Grande planning manager, told commissioners. Perez said the proposed facility would be classified as a specialized education school and would require a conditional use permit if the applicant files for formal entitlements.
Why it matters: The proposal is intended to provide earlier class times and local access to Cuesta coursework for students in the southern part of the county, potentially reducing travel to Cuesta's main campus in San Luis Obispo or to Allan Hancock College. Commissioners and staff focused on parking, traffic circulation and permitting pathways that would shape the project's feasibility and design.
